Eco-friendly Mushroom Farm Supplies

Cultivating mycelium sustainably requires careful consideration of the ingredients used. Traditional cultivation methods often rely on black peat, a substance that's being mined from sensitive ecosystems. Thankfully, eco-friendly alternatives are easily obtainable. These include coco coir, wood chips, hemp shives, and crop leftovers like rice chaff. Switching to these sustainable resources not only reduces your environmental impact but can also strengthen the vitality of your yields. Choosing these environmentally responsible selections is a vital step towards a more responsible mushroom farm.

Selecting the Best Substrate for Your Funghi Operation

Effectively growing tasty mushrooms depends heavily on choosing the correct substrate. This nutrient-rich foundation provides the critical ingredients your fungi need to flourish. Common substrates feature various options, like straw, wood shavings, coco coir, and composted manure. The best choice varies on the certain species you wish to cultivate. For instance, oyster mushrooms generally do exceptionally well on hay while brown cap toadstools benefit from a timber substrate like chips. Ultimately, exploring the particular substrate preferences of your selected toadstool variety is utterly vital for a bountiful crop.

  • Hay
  • Wood shavings
  • Coconut coir
  • Composted manure
